Job Locations USA-ND-Garrison Campus Name Benedictine Living Community-Garrison Category Culinary Services Position Type Casual Shift Days Specific Shift Times Varies Scheduled Days of the Week Varies Weekend Work Requirement Varies Salary Range $17-$23 per hr/doe Overview The Culinary Services Aide gets to interact with our residents serving meals and providing an engaging dining experience that meets individual residents' preferences. Responsibilities Provides a welcoming atmosphere in the dining areas for residents.
Adheres to food safety and dietary guidelines based on residents' needs.
Operates, cleans and sanitizes kitchen and cafeteria equipment, and performs general cleaning and dishwashing.
Actively participates in all culinary trainings. Qualifications Qualifications Preferred Food service experience.
